2
respostas

Quantas gerações se passaram?

<meta charset="utf-8">
<script>

    function pulaLinha(argument) {
        document.write("<br>");
    }

    function mostra(frase){
        document.write("<p>" +"Quantas gerações se passaram? " + "</p>");
        pulaLinha();
        document.write("R: "+ Math.round(frase));
    }

    anoAtual = 2020;
    chegada = 1500;
    geracao = (anoAtual - chegada)/28;

    pulaLinha();
    mostra(geracao);


</script>
2 respostas

Bem legal Jaqueline! Eu fiz dessa maneira aqui!

function pulaLinha(){
    document.write("<br><br>");
}
function exibir(tela){
    document.write(tela);
    pulaLinha();
}
function titulo(title){
    document.write("<h3>" + title + "</h3>");
}
var anoInicial=1500;
var anoAtual= 2020;
var anosPassados= anoAtual - anoInicial;
var geracao = anosPassados / 28;
titulo("Qual o número de gerações que se passaram desde a chegada dos portugueses no Brasil?");
exibir("O numero de gerações que passaram foi: " + Math.round(geracao) + " gerações");

Uma dúvida, na declaração das variáveis não está faltando o "var" antes em seu código, ou não há necessidade de escrever isso? Obrigado!

anoAtual = 2020;
chegada = 1500;
geracao = (anoAtual - chegada)/28;

Oi Jaqueline e Fernando, tudo bem?

Muito legal acompanhar os exercícios das aulas. Continuem assim! Sempre pratiquem os exercícios e lembrem-se de usar o fórum caso haja qualquer dúvida.

Respondendo aos dois, sim, é necessário. No código da Jaqueline faltou usar o "var" antes de declarar as variáveis, exatamente da forma como o Rogério exemplificou muito bem acima, é importante sempre lembrar disso. Muito interessante que vocês alunos interajam compartilhando informações, o fórum existe para isso!

Espero ter ajudado, e bons estudos!